Hilton Head Island's Seismic Design Category, explained
USGS's ASCE 7-16 seismic design model - the same standard building codes use - places Hilton Head Island in Seismic Design Category D: High seismic hazard - this is the category most of coastal California, the Pacific Northwest, and other active fault regions fall into. Code mandates significant seismic detailing and restricts irregular structural configurations. This is the category the Brace + Bolt scope (cripple-wall bracing, foundation bolting) is built for. Rank it against the rest of the country and Hilton Head Island sits at the 83th percentile for seismic hazard among 4,875 US cities.
Where Hilton Head Island sits in South Carolina
The raw figures: peak ground acceleration 0.245g, short-period spectral response 0.439g, 1-second spectral response 0.147g. Among 66 South Carolina cities in this dataset, Hilton Head Island ranks 15 for seismic hazard, the 78th percentile within the state. About 38,158 people live in Hilton Head Island, South Carolina.
Bracing and bolting: the actual cost
Outside California, no state-level retrofit grant equivalent to Brace + Bolt could be found for South Carolina. A typical retrofit still runs $5,000-$10,000 nationally, about $7,000 for a common single-family job.
Insuring against this, not just retrofitting
Outside California, earthquake coverage is typically sold as an endorsement added to a standard homeowners policy, not a separate product - worth asking about directly when getting a home-insurance quote for a Hilton Head Island address.
